About 1417 Middleton St

Welcome to this stunning, corner-unit townhouse in the highly sought-after city of Plano, offering convenience, comfort, and contemporary living just minutes from I-75 and PGBT. Enjoy easy access to major highways, excellent shopping, dining, and entertainment options—perfect for today’s busy lifestyle! This natural light-filled home features an open and spacious floor plan. The heart of the home is the gorgeous updated kitchen, complete with a good-sized kitchen island, gas stovetop, sleek stainless-steel appliances, and ample counter space for meal prep and entertaining. The open-concept layout seamlessly flows into the dining, living areas, along with a designated work space, creating an ideal space for both everyday living, working, and entertaining guests. The second story has 3 generously sized bedrooms and 2 full bathrooms, offering privacy and comfort for everyone in the household. An open loft area provides additional flex living space—perfect for a second living area, media room, or playroom. The laundry room is conveniently located upstairs near the bedrooms for added ease and functionality. The primary bedroom is a true retreat, featuring a walk-in closet and access to a Juliet-style balcony, which has been thoughtfully equipped with a sound-proofing door to help minimize outside noise. The primary bathroom is a luxurious space with a walk-in shower featuring a sitting bench, two separate vanities with individual sinks, and a separate water closet for added privacy and convenience. The home is outfitted with a modern aesthetic, boasting a fresh design and well-maintained finishes throughout. Additional features of this fantastic townhouse include a two-car garage for secure parking, abundant storage throughout, and the refrigerator, washer, and dryer are all staying with the home, making this a truly turn-key opportunity. Living in Plano, TX

Plano's transportation infrastructure includes a network of major roads and highways, facilitating efficient commuting and travel within the city and to neighboring areas. Public transit options are available, with bus services operating on a set schedule, and ride-sharing services are active throughout the city. The area features bike-friendly routes and walkable neighborhoods, particularly in the downtown area, promoting a pedestrian-friendly environment.

Residents of Plano benefit from a robust educational system, featuring numerous public and private schools, including specialized institutions that cater to a range of educational needs. The city is served by several healthcare facilities, offering a spectrum of services from urgent care to specialized treatments. Plano's public library system is extensive, supporting the community's educational and recreational needs. Retail and dining options are plentiful, reflecting the local culture and cuisine, with city initiatives in place to continually enhance these services.

Plano prides itself on a family-friendly atmosphere with a strong sense of community. The city is celebrated for its well-maintained parks and annual events like the Plano Balloon Festival and the Plano International Festival, which showcase the city's cultural diversity and community spirit.

The housing landscape in Plano is predominantly composed of single-family homes, which make up a significant portion of the market, reflecting a variety of architectural styles such as modern, traditional, and craftsman designs. The area also offers a selection of apartments and townhouses, accommodating different lifestyle needs. A notable period of development occurred from the 1980s to the early 2000s, with the homeownership rate in Plano exceeding 60%, while the remainder of residents opt for renting.
